Hampshire Premiership Alton Silverbacks 38pts. Vs. Fordingbridge 7pts.

This was an afternoon dominated by the weather, a strong wind and heavy rain swept across Anstey Park continuously from the first to the last whistle. Both teams can take credit from their efforts to play quality rugby in such grim conditions.
From the kick-off both teams tried running the ball but with the Inevitable knock-ons because of the greasy ball the game was played mainly either side of the halfway line. After about 20 minutes Alton were awarded a scrummage some 10 metres out, a well-controlled heel by hooker Luke Parratt was held at the back as the Silverbacks drove forward giving No 8 Ed Pasfield his first try of the afternoon, Joe Gwyther converted; 7-0.
!0 minutes later the scenario was repeated, Pasfield collecting his second try which went unconverted; 12-0. 30 minutes gone Alton and did manage to complete a good handling move with prop Alex Hankins finishing it off; 17-0.
Fordingbridge though had the final say of the half when they put pressure on the home defence which eventually conceded a penalty. The visitors took it quickly and scored through their centre Matthew Norton, who converted his own try taking the half-time score to 17-7.
6 minutes into the second period Fordingbridge had a scrummage close to their own line, Alton drove them backwards, the scrum was reset, this time with an Alton put in. The ball was picked up, but the carrier was held up over the line. Yet another scrummage, and another drive, and Ed Pasfield scored his 3rd of the day, Gwyther converted, and Alton Silverbacks had another try bonus point.

Unsurprisingly, given the worsening weather conditions, the match was peppered with mistakes by both sides, and became bogged down for the next 20 minutes.
Eventually the Silverbacks managed to secure the ball and good interchange between forwards and backs eventually put Ollie Burden in under the posts, Gwyther collecting the further 2 points; 31-7.
Almost inevitably Ed Passfield finished off the scoring with his 4th try on the final whistle, Gwyther taking his number of conversions to 4 on a difficult day; 38-7
Next Saturday the Silverbacks were to visit Ellingham and Ringwood for a Hampshire Plate match, but as the teams are scheduled for a league fixture, at the same venue on 23rd November, this will be played as a League and Cup double header.
The Silverbacks next league fixture will be Saturday 9th November when they are away to Havant 2nd XV.
